DESCRIPTION

My presentation of netBlazr at Emerging Communications 2011 held at the SFO Marriott June 2011 in which I presented the background (why something like this is needed), the way we disrupt the existing duopoly and pull an end run around the phone companies, the cable companies, the FCC and Congress; and an update on how far we've gotten in our first 12 months.
